June 26, 2025 – COLLEGE STATION, Texas—Texas legislators allocated approximately $630 million in new funding, above current base funding, for Texas A&M Forest Service over the next two fiscal years. The 89th Texas Legislative Session ended June 2, 2025, and the governor signed the budget on June 22.  The budget funds more volunteer fire department grants, the purchase and operation of wildfire suppression aircraft,...

June 24, 2025 – A company will break ground on a lithium mining facility in nearby Mount Vernon in August that will create 120 jobs. Lithium is used in batteries, electric vehicles, computers and other devices. The Trump administration wants tp expedite production in order to end dependence on China for the mineral. June 24, 2025 – The Sulphur Springs I-S-D placed in the Top 10 in the UIL Lone Star Cup standings for Class 4A – out of 218 school districts across Texas! Sulphur Springs took ninth place with 76 points, just behind eighth-place Lindale with 78.
